What is an outdoor electrical box?

An outdoor electrical box is a protective enclosure designed to house electrical connections and devices exposed to the elements. It's built to withstand rain, snow, dust, and temperature fluctuations, ensuring the safety and integrity of the electrical components. What is an electrical box extender?

An electrical box extender, also known as a riser or extension ring, is a piece of equipment used to increase the depth of an electrical box. It's typically needed when you install thicker drywall or other wall coverings. The extender allows the outlet or switch cover plate to sit flush with the new wall surface, creating a clean and professional finish. What is electrical wire?

Electrical wire is the conductive material, usually copper or aluminum, that carries electricity from a power source to various devices. It's typically insulated to prevent electrical shorts and protect users from shocks. Wires come in different gauges (thicknesses) depending on the amount of current they need to carry safely.
